PORT LINCOLN – Round 2
Wayback 18.7 (115) d Boston 7.9 (51).
Best - Wayback: S Green, T Rawson, M Sara, M Vogelsanger, M Keetley, B Davidson. Boston: S Blacker, S Singh, B Jenkins, A Hywood, D Carr, S Farquarson. Goals - Wayback: M Sara 7, M Vogelsanger 5, M Goodwin 2, R Montgomerie, D Rodd, S Franklin, B Sampson. Boston: B Jenkins 3, S Minhard 2, D Carr, B Watherston,
Lincoln South 16.17 (113) d Marble Range 12.11 (83).
Best - Lincoln South: A North, A Jericho, N McEvoy, J Kidney, A Papazoglov, A Story. Goals - Lincoln South: N McEvoy, D Males, J Kidney, D Marshall 3, J Williams 2, D King, B Green. Marble Range: C Semmler 3, M Sargent, D Swatter 2, J Sampson, P Brown, L Lawrie, L Gregory, T Keeley.
Mallee Park 27.9 (171) def Tasman 9.12 (66) – Sunday Game
Best: Mallee Park - H. Miller, A. Betts, Devlin Walsh, J. Jackamarra, M. Burgoyne, D. Dudley. Tasman - I. Christian, J. Stoll, J. Christian, H. McKinlay, M. James, R. Campbell. Goals: Mallee Park - P. Dudley 9, M. Miller 6, H. Miller 3, R. Carbine 2, B. Crombie 2, J. Blewitt 1, D. Dudley 1, J. Ware 1, W. Trott 1, W. Johncock 1, C. Warrior 1. Tasman - . Christian 3, M. Smith 2, D. Bache 1, D. Westaway 1, R. Campbell 1, L. Hollitt 1.
